Bitcoin Didn’t ‘Fail’ Digital Gold: Markets Misread The Thesis, Galaxy’s Thorn Says
Galaxy Digital's head of research, Alex Thorn, refutes the claim that Bitcoin has failed as "digital gold," arguing the term was always about its fundamental monetary properties—scarcity, durability, divisibility, and self-sovereignty—not a guarantee it would trade in lockstep with gold. Thorn emphasizes that Bitcoin's core value proposition, rooted in Satoshi Nakamoto's vision, lies in its unique ability to be transmitted digitally, a feature physical gold lacks. He frames the "digital gold" narrative not as a short-term correlation trade, but as a long-term thesis that the market may eventually value Bitcoin similarly to a monetary metal. Despite recent underperformance relative to gold, Thorn asserts Bitcoin's fundamentals remain strong and unchanged.
